Bonnyrigg - Transport

Transport

Bonnyrigg lies on the B704 (High Street)/(Dundas Street) and the A6094 (Polton Street)/(Lothian Street) which cross at Bonnyrigg Toll. The most frequent bus service is the Lothian Buses 31 service which goes to East Craigs via Princes Street in Edinburgh. The bus leaves every 10 minutes from Bonnyrigg Hopefield and Bonnyrigg Toll at peak times. There is also the service 40 also operated by Lothian Buses.


The planned reopening of the Waverley Railway Line will link Bonnyrigg to the national rail network via a nearby station at Eskbank.
